Snake Match by Recher
You are Leon the Python. You have to dig deep in the earth. Earn XP and break blocks by match-3-ing the fruits.
Will you be able to save your creator, the Guide on Van-Random, who lost himself while trying to write a language that would formalize the fruitiness of the world ?

This game was made with Squarity, an engine that lets you create 2D games playable in your browser, with python code.
One last information : you should try to go quite deep. the Guide really lost himself. You may be close to him when you passed about 8 lines of full blocks.

- The source code is embedded in the game (that's python !). When you click on the link to the game, there will be a text zone on the left side, containing the whole source code of the game.
- The source code of the Squarity engine itself is available on github : https://github.com/darkrecher/squarity-code
- There is also some documentation that may help you to create your own game in Squarity. But it's kinda messy for the moment, and all in French : https://github.com/darkrecher/squarity-doc
If you find the game too hard or too long, you could explore the source code a little, change the appropriate values, and click on the button "Exécutez" in the middle of the screen.
